Hepatic involvement by sickle cell disease (SCD) can result in a variety of symptoms ranging from mild to life-threatening. Acute intrahepatic cholestasis is a rare but often fatal condition, with multi-organ failure as a terminal event. The following observation is suggesting that extreme hyperbilirubinemia may be associated with energetic failure. …
